We've seen lots of numbers thrown around, but honestly, no one knows what PPS we can expect post SCOTUS. All the variables are wild cards. First, and most importantly, is how strong the ruling will be. Based on the tenor of the questions and the Government's inability to assail the 5th Circuit's logic, it appears a virtual certainty the NWS will be voted down, likely by a solid majority or unanimously. NThe big question mark is what remedy will follow. The Justices appeared chilly to retroactive relief, but it could happen.If it does, and especially if news reports of such a stinging rebuke hit the airwaves, we might see a buying frenzy that takes shares to $20. I doubt it, though. This stock is still OTC, the GSEs still in conservatorship, it's not a new commodity, and there have been many false alarms. Commons hit only $4.25 after the en banc, after getting to $5 years prior on Mnuchin's empty promise of making F&F's release "a priority." All these factors are "drags" on the potential share price.

Ackman getting in big years ago created a bubble at around $6.30 or so, so I'm thinking we go over $5, maybe $6, but who knows? With all the debate about "socialism" I'm hoping the ruling gets some publicity, and investors seeing a legitimate chance to one day cash in big start a feeding frenzy.
